Code source wiki de SolrUserFacet

Modifié par Thomas Mortagne le 2022/06/29 13:01

Masquer les derniers auteurs
Thomas Mortagne 1.1 1 {{velocity}}
2 #macro (displaySearchFacetValue_user $user)
3 #set ($userReference = $services.model.resolveDocument($user))
4 #set ($escapedUserName = $escapetool.xml($xwiki.getPlainUserName($userReference)))
5 #getUserAvatarURL($userReference $avatarURL 30)
6 <span class="user">##
7 <img class="user-avatar" src="$escapetool.xml($avatarURL.url)" alt="$escapedUserName" />##
8 <span class="user-name">$escapedUserName</span>##
9 </span>##
10 #end
11 #if ($facetValues)
12 #set ($discard = $xwiki.ssx.use('Main.SolrUserFacet'))
13 {{html clean="false"}}
14 <ul class="users">
15 #displaySearchFacetValuesLimited($facetValues {} 'displaySearchFacetValue_user')
16 </ul>
17 {{/html}}
18 #end
19 {{/velocity}}
#getBlogDocument($space $blogDoc)